If two miscible fluids are separated by a liquid, which is immiscible with them, but enables a mass transport between the fluids, a liquid membrane is formed. Fischer proposed his famous “Lock-and key” concept of enzymes specificity, as he wrote: “I would say that the enzyme and the glucoside must fit each other like a lock and key, in order to effect a chemical reaction on each other”. The two main areas of membrane reactors are identified by the type of catalyst used, inorganic or organic (in particular from biological origin), which dictates also the operating conditions.
